Background technique
Currently, the Chinese patent that notification number is CN206873601U discloses a kind of floor drain fuse, including tubular interior Cylinder, the upper end of the inner cylinder have water inlet, and the lower end of the inner cylinder has water outlet, sets below the inner cylinder It is equipped with the guide holder fixed with inner cylinder, the guide rod that can be slid up and down in guide holder, institute are equipped in the guide holder It states and is fixed with magnetic patch one in guide holder, the magnetic patch one is located at the outside of guide rod, and the upper end of the guide rod is to be fixed with energy It is enough that by water outlet closed sealing element, the lower end of the guide rod is pierced by guide holder, and the lower end of guide rod is fixed with magnetic patch two, The magnetic patch one is magnetic opposite with the two adjacent sides of the magnetic patch.
In use, the magnetic patch one being set on guide holder is jacked up guide rod by magnetic patch two upwards, is set to Sealing element on guide rod contacts at water outlet and closes water outlet.When water flows into inner cylinder from water inlet, water is fallen in Apply on sealing element and to sealing element with thrust straight down.When water to sealing element apply with thrust be greater than magnetic patch one and magnetic When magnetic force between block two, guide rod is slid downwards, so that generating gap between sealing element and water outlet, and is located in inner cylinder The enough gap discharges between water outlet and sealing element of water energy.
But during water flows through the floor drain fuse, the magnetic impurity being mingled in water can be attached to the top of sealing element Portion.When guide rod moves again up and is used to close water outlet, the magnetic impurity being attached at the top of sealing element and water outlet Mouth touches, so that sealing element can not effectively close water outlet.The foul smell inside pipeline can be from sealing element and water outlet at this time Between gap in enter in inner cylinder, and finally from water inlet overflow.

A kind of deodorization floor drain of preventing back overflow core, as shown in Figure 1 and Figure 2, including tubular inner cylinder 1, the top of inner cylinder 1 Locate that there is the water inlet 2 for supplying water and flowing into, there is the water outlet 3 for outflow of supplying water at the bottom of inner cylinder 1.The inside of inner cylinder 1 is embedding Seal receptacle 9 equipped with annular, and the central axis of seal receptacle 9 is overlapped with the central axis of inner cylinder 1.On the side wall of seal receptacle 9 The placing groove 10 of the annular coaxial with seal receptacle 9 is offered, is embedded with deodorization sealing ring 11, deodorization sealing ring inside placing groove 10 11 outer wall protrudes from the notch of placing groove 10 and is used for the clearance seal between inner cylinder 1 and seal receptacle 9.Seal receptacle 9 Inner wall goes out the lead-in chamfered 13 for being coaxially arranged with annular, and lead-in chamfered 13 is close to 3 side of water outlet, and lead-in chamfered 13 is to water outlet The flaring of 3 sides of mouth.
Guide holder 4 is fixedly connected at the bottom of inner cylinder 1, guide holder 4 includes the mounting base 41 and set that bending is in U-shape The casing 42 being placed in mounting base 41.The both ends of mounting base 41 are fixedly connected in the bottom of inner cylinder 1, and the two of mounting base 41 Symmetrical and 1 central axis of inner cylinder two sides are held, cooperatively form gear between the end of mounting base 41 and the bottom of inner cylinder 1 Shoulder, and shoulder block contacts at the bottom of seal receptacle 9.Through-hole 8, and the central axis of through-hole 8 and inner cylinder 1 are offered in mounting base 41 Central axis be overlapped.One end of casing 42 is fixedly connected on mounting base 41 towards on the end face of inner cylinder 1, casing 42 it is another It holds along the axially extending of inner cylinder 1, and the inner cavity of casing 42 and 8 connection of through-hole.
Casing 42 is internally provided with spring 7, and the bottom of spring 7 is fixedly connected with mounting base 41, the flexible side of spring 7 To the axial direction for casing 42.42 interior slip of casing is connected with guide rod 5, and the outer wall of guide rod 5 contacts at the interior of casing 42 Wall, the bottom end of guide rod 5 are connected to the top of spring 7.Sealing element 6 is provided on the top of guide rod 5, spring 7 is to guide rod 5 Apply with upward elastic force, so that sealing element 6 contacts at water outlet 3 and closes water outlet 3.
Sealing element 6 is in a circular table shape, and the small end of sealing element 6 is towards 1 side of inner cylinder.When sealing element 6 closes water outlet 3 When, the outer wall of sealing element 6 fits in lead-in chamfered 13.Open up fluted 12 on the bottom of sealing element 6, and groove 12 is to inner cylinder 1 side necking.The top of guide rod 5 stretches to 12 inside of groove and is fixedly connected with the slot bottom of groove 12.
The specific works situation of deodorization floor drain of preventing back overflow core is as follows: when water from water inlet 2 into it is interior to inner cylinder 1 when, water is fallen Apply on to sealing element 6 and to sealing element 6 with pressure straight down.The pressure and guide rod 5 sealing element 6 applied when water When being greater than the elastic force that spring 7 applies guide rod 5 with the sum of the gravity of sealing element 6, guide rod 5 and sealing element 6 are whole downward It is mobile, and sealing element 6 releases the closing of water outlet 3, so that the water in inner cylinder 1 is discharged from water outlet 3.At the same time, It is set to the spring 7 inside casing 42 and is in compressive state.The pressure and guide rod 5 that sealing element 6 are applied when water and sealing When the sum of gravity of part 6 is less than the elastic force that spring 7 applies guide rod 5, spring 7 push guide rod 5 and sealing element 6 integrally to Upper movement, so that the outer wall of sealing element 6 contacts at the lead-in chamfered 13 of seal receptacle 9, the water for entering inner cylinder 1 at this time can not be from It is discharged at water outlet 3, and is connected to foul smell and sewage in the pipeline of the floor drain core bottom and is not easy to return and overflow into inner cylinder 1.
